According to recent news from Reuters, Australia has secured to date 135 million vaccine doses for COVID-19 from multiple companies including Novavax, Pfizer, AstraZeneca and CSL. And Prime Minister Scott Morrison said to reporters they're not putting all their eggs in one basket.
Now, are you familiar with the idiom, not putting all your eggs in one basket?
If you put all your eggs in one basket and drop that basket on the floor, what will happen? The eggs will break. You'll lose them all instantly.
For example, as an investor, if you buy stocks, you want to diversify your portfolio. Putting all your eggs in one basket is too risky. Likewise, as a student, it's not a good idea to submit only one college application.
